Nielsen enhances Identity System for Digital Ad Ratings in Indonesia

3 minute read | April 2022

Demographic data from multiple data providers will power up the Nielsen Identity System to bring scale for digital measurement of the open web

Indonesia, April 4th 2022 – On April 1, Nielsen will enhance its open web methodology in Indonesia for Digital Ad Ratings through the Nielsen Identity System, alongside seven other markets: Germany, Australia, Japan, Spain, India, Canada and Brazil. 

The Nielsen Identity System revolutionizes how digital ad campaigns are measured in a rapidly changing media ecosystem. 

The launch of the Nielsen Identity System in Indonesia follows successful launches in Italy, France and the UK earlier this year.

Thanks to the Nielsen Identity System powering Digital Ad Ratings advertisers and publishers can measure reach and frequency of their audiences with confidence knowing that when a digital ad is viewed, demographics are deduplicated across mobile and PC platforms in order to get to true people-based metrics.

The Nielsen Identity System measures digital campaigns for the open web alongside the integrations already in place for the walled gardens. The Nielsen Identity System connects digital ad impressions for the open web to demographic data from both Nielsen and third party data providers. It is powered by more than 2 billion device identifiers across the world, constantly being refreshed. For Indonesia specifically, it will be over 125 million identifiers.
